1. Providencia Island, Colombia

Visiting Colombia on a limited budget is possible. Providencia Island is Colombia’s best-kept secret– a relaxing paradise boasting lively Creole culture and beautiful waters. With its swaying palm trees, unique marine wildlife and slow-paced life, it’s the perfect location for authentic immersion. However, it’s not easily accessible. You’ll have to fly to San Andrés Island, then take a short flight or catamaran trip to Providencia.

Head to Manzanillo Beach for a swim, set up a budget-friendly dive to check out and catch live reggae at Roland’s Dining establishment Bar. Don’t forget to attempt Rondón, a well-known Afro-Caribbean seafood stew.

2. Palawan, The Philippines

The province of Palawan in the Philippines is blessed with limestone developments, secret lagoons with jade-green waters, powdery white-sand beaches and rich jungles. It’s where interesting land and water activities await you. The very best part? You can spend just $20 a day– leaving out lodging, elegant activities and high-end dining establishments– making it one of the most affordable tropical trips in Southeast Asia.

Fly into Puerto Princesa and explore the famous Puerto Princesa Underground River. Travel by van or bus to El Nido, explore a guesthouse and spend a late afternoon at the beach for a spectacular sundown view. If you long for more adventures, travel even more north to reach Coron. Walking Mount Tapyas, dive into the Barracuda Lake and appreciate the spectacular Kayangan Lake.

Zanzibar, Tanzania Zanzibar is an East African island chain with a rich history and spectacular beaches. It’s home to the UNESCO-protected Stone Town, where cultures from Africa, India, the Arab region and Europe come together and inform a distinct story. This exotic mix of history and unequaled natural beauty is remarkably accessible and cost effective, making it among Africa’s best budget-friendly tropical getaways.

Walk the narrow streets of Stone Town, delight in street food at the night market and take a farm trip to discover the island’s aromatic treasures. Head to Michamvi to swim or attempt hand-sailing a Ngalawa, a standard canoe of the Swahili individuals on the Tanzanian coast.

4. Cancun, Mexico

Beyond the dynamic Hotel Zone lies an available and economical entrance to beautiful Caribbean waters. Cancun offers among the most affordable tropical vacations, with stunning public beaches, lively nightlife and unbelievable cultural websites– all one bus ride away. It’s a solid choice for travelers looking for water and city experiences on a spending plan.

Invest your first day checking out well-known destinations, like Chichén Itzá, among the New 7 Wonders of the World. Take a regional bus to gain access to public beaches like Playa Delfines and Playa Online forum, then return downtown for affordable meals. Don’t lose out on fun water activities like diving, kayaking and snorkeling.

6. La Fortuna, Costa Rica

Costa Rica is one of the most budget friendly tropical trips in the Caribbean. At the northern part of the country, you’ll find La Fortuna– a hidden gem that boasts lively rainforests and extreme activities like ziplining, waterfall rappelling and water rafting. It’s the perfect location for adrenaline addicts seeking thrilling experiences.

Check out Volcán Arenal’s lava-covered lower slopes, walk through the stunning hanging bridge, swim in La Fortuna Waterfall and admire animals like sloths and owls. Think about an affordable specialized coffee and chocolate trip in the afternoon. Take a night walk around the Arenal Volcano if you’re brave enough. The city is filled with surprises, so load your courage and get ready to check out.

9. Willemstad, Curaçao

Willemstad, Curaçao’s capital, is filled with color. The Handelskade waterside and the Queen Emma Bridge are a few of its recognizable landmarks. Beyond the visual feast, it includes inexpensive water activities, dynamic drifting markets and inviting residents. A typical Curaçaoan is quadrilingual and can speak Papiamento, English, Dutch and Spanish or Portuguese.

Arrive in the city, explore the Handelskade, cross the Queen Emma Bridge and shop at duty-free shops. There are plenty of outdoor coffee shops in the city, so attempt local drinks. Check Out Mambo Beach, Playa Porto Marie and Grote Knip for snorkeling, kayaking, underwater walking and jet skiing. Take a look at these beaches in Curacao.

How to Plan a Tropical Vacation on a Spending plan

Excited to reserve a flight? Now that you know about affordable tropical locations, here’s a guide to help you plan an affordable vacation before you purchase an airplane ticket.

Plan an Off-Season Journey

Sure, these are low-cost destinations. Nevertheless, if you wish to conserve more money, prevent peak seasons, such as school breaks and major holidays. Aim for the shoulder season– the time in between an area’s low and high tourist conditions.

You’ll still get terrific weather, however there will be fewer crowds and less expensive offerings.

Pack Light

Carry-on costs, luggage fees and bag checks are amongst the quickest ways to build up unanticipated costs while traveling. Choose lightweight travel suitcases made of polyester for clothes or polypropylene for delicate baggage. Just load the essentials, especially when it concerns large items like shoes and toiletries. Reserve Smart

Aircraft tickets are often the most significant expenditure. Be flexible with your travel dates. Utilizing “versatile date” search tools on websites like Google Flights can open substantial cost savings. The least expensive days to fly are Monday, Tuesday or Wednesday, whether domestic or international.

Embrace a stopover or 2 to cut expenses further.

Choose a Budget-Friendly Accommodation

Numerous budget friendly tropical locations use guesthouses, hostels and house rentals that are method cheaper than hotels. Sometimes, staying somewhat outside the main tourist location provides more cost effective rates. Think about leasing a place with a kitchen to slash dining costs.

Consume Like a Local

Regional eateries let you enjoy delicious food while remaining within your spending plan. See regional markets and supermarket for a meal. Befriend locals who can advise the best places to eat. However, don’t deny yourself of excessive. Indulge in upscale dining experiences now and then.

Know How to Commute

Transportation expenses rapidly build up. Trip trains, buses and ferryboats to conserve cash that can be much better spent on experiences. In some bigger destinations, ride-hailing apps like Grab can be more affordable than traditional taxis.
